About Santiago ...

The Chalice Sponsor Site of Santiago is involved in the most vulnerable districts of the city, where children and young people live with their families in shanty towns. In these districts, specific sets of social problems can be observed, such as high dropout rates, drug use and trafficking, and family violence, among others. The Site focuses on improving the living conditions of children, teenagers, and the elderly and promotes family communication. It is committed to providing a service of love to people in need. Its objective is to strengthen the family and community in their role as agents of protection and personal and social development. The Site strives to give training and education to mothers. They partner with institutions that give these services. Several mothers of sponsored children have received training in food handling, baking, chocolate making, hair-dressing, massage therapy, dress making, etc. Together they learn crafts, go to personal development workshops, and build the tools they need to form mutually supportive communities and to become self-sustaining.

Sponsorship in Santiago
Chalice Santiago Sponsorship Program promotes physical, intellectual, and social development. Sponsored children benefit from the programme in education, health, nutrition, family and community service. The Site strengthens the autonomy and integration of the elderly by providing a safe place for them to meet, enjoy recreation, discover and develop skills, and share their hope and faith in God.
